The law enforcement agreement negotiations between Pawnee County and the City of Pawnee City are continuing. Monday night the City Council turned down a counter offer of a four-and-a-half percent increase paid to the County for law enforcement services. During Tuesday’s meeting of the Commissioners the City / County Law Enforcement Agreement was discussed again. Commissioner Jan Lang and Sheriff Jayme Reed will go back to the next Council meeting and offer an agreement on a three-percent increase.
Originally the County proposed a six-percent increase for each of the next three years. The City countered with a three percent increase.
In other business Commissioners voted 2-0 with Commissioner Brad Stake abstaining to have Commissioner Stake and Candice Tuxhorn prepare the Pawnee County budgets for the 2012-13 fiscal year.
The Blue Rivers Area Agency on Aging is requesting the same amount of funding from Pawnee County for the new fiscal year as the current fiscal year. Larry Ossowski said the amount if $520. He said the organization is serving around 300 people in Pawnee County. Commissioners approved the funding request.
County Attorney Victor Faesser met with the Board regarding liquidating the funds for the Hauner Estate funds for Pawnee County. Commissioners directed Attorney Faesser to send a letter to the estate attorney instructing the liquidation of the REIT funds.
Scott Bodie and others presented a letter /petition concerning a bridge located 3 miles north of Summerfield, Kansas, then 3 miles west and a half mile back north. The State ordered the bridge closed. The County is planning to replace the bridge with a couple of tubes. The proejct is on the One Year Road Plan.
